How to Be the Best Medical Receptionist


Does your front office staff go above and beyond to optimize the patient experience? A welcoming and attentive front office can turn a difficult time for your patients and their families into a caring, positive experience. Slight changes in the way your staff connects with new, established, and prospective patients can have dramatic results.

This is a foundation course covering the complete scope of operations in the medical front office. The instructor will accentuate the quality of care on the front line as an important benchmark of the practice performance and success. Participants will review difficult patient communication scenarios, address practice workflow challenges, understand the provider reimbursement cycle, and gain skills to improve collection efforts and enhance teambuilding.

Highlights:

  • Maintaining a professional appearance and attitude
  • Communicating information with tact and discretion
  • Enhancing patient satisfaction and engagement
  • Educating patients on practice policies
  • Effective scheduling and insurance verification
  • Gathering patient data and securing PHI
  • Protecting patient confidentiality and preventing cyber-attacks
  • Improving accuracy, organization, efficiency, and productivity
  • Includes scripts for requesting payment of patient responsibility
